Transaction 33cc7493de09f1c437a26f26f96f7338088029d94fabdec427fe8c6cd2cfc6c5
1 Input
1 Output
-
33cc7493de09f1c437a26f26f96f7338088029d94fabdec427fe8c6cd2cfc6c5:0
- value
- 24716512
- script pubkey
- OP_0 OP_PUSHBYTES_20 fe514303a51ec31ee834a410a889f13b4415aa4d
- address
- bc1qleg5xqa9rmp3a6p55sg23z038dzpt2jd9mcy30